28173 sujets

CSS et mise en forme, CSS3

Bonjour,
J'aurais aimé savoir quels sont vos techniques aux niveau des tables généré dynamiquement.

Par exemple je suis confronté à un problème:
J'ai plusieurs tables, avec plusieurs colonnes et 1 colonnes à la fin correspond aux actions.
Cette dernière colonne est beaucoup plus jolie si elle est à largeur fixe. Et le reste sont des colonnes dynamique au pourcent.

Comment faire pour avoir une solution a ce probleme qui soit comptabible avec un maximum de naviguateur ?
Bonjour & bienvenue.

Tu n'aurais pas une page d'exemple en ligne ou un schéma à nous montrer ? Quelle mise en page cherches-tu à obtenir ?
Voila une table d'exemple:
( Pour information ca marche sous symfony en php evidement)
<table id="dataTable" width="100%">
<thead>
<tr>
  <th width="60%" align="left">Titre</th>
  <th width="15%">Créateur</th>
  <th width="10%">Date</th>
  <th width="35px"></th>
</tr>
</thead>
<tbody>
<?php foreach ($newss as $news): ?>
<tr>
      <td><?php echo $news->getName() ?></td>
      <td><?php echo $news->getUserId() ?></td>
      <td><?php echo $news->getDate() ?></td>
      <td align="center">
        <?php echo link_to(image_tag('/icons/zoom.gif'), 'news/show?id='.$news->getId()) ?>
        <?php echo link_to(image_tag('/icons/edit.gif'), 'news/edit?id='.$news->getId()) ?>
        <?php echo link_to(image_tag('/icons/delete.gif'), 'news/delete?id='.$news->getId()) ?>
      </td>
  </tr>
<?php endforeach; ?>
</tbody>
</table>

Donc la le but c'est comme je l'ai dit précèdement. Que la largeur des premiers colonnes soit flexibles et que la derniers reste toujors de la même largeur.

Le but est d'avoir un résultat propre et logique.